Key Considerations for a
Fluid Digital Marketing Approach
1. Map Audience Footprints
Understand exactly where your customers spend time online. Analyze:
- Google searches versus voice queries (Siri, Alexa)
- Meta channels, from organic community posts to paid ads
- YouTube viewing habits and connected TV trends
- Podcast subscriptions and smart-speaker usage
- Local discovery via Google Business Profile and map searches
2. Monitor and Trigger Budget Shifts
Set up real-time alerts for:
- Cost-per-lead rising above target thresholds
- Sudden surges in niche audience segments
- Platform updates that introduce new formats or bidding options
- When any trigger fires, funds flow automatically to the next best opportunity, preserving both volume and cost efficiency.
3. Select Core Channels with Purpose
Choose channels based on your primary goal:
| Channel | Primary Use | Key Benefit |
|---|---|---|
| Google Search Ads | Lead capture | Intent-driven traffic; rapid feedback |
| Meta (Paid & Organic) | Community and retargeting | Cost-efficient reach; loyalty building |
| YouTube Ads | Awareness and engagement | Scalable video storytelling |
| Podcast Advertising | Niche audience connection | Deep recall; high trust |
| Google Business Profile & SEO | Local discovery; organic growth | Sustainable visibility; reputation management |
| Generative AI | Creative scaling | Rapid content production; personalization |
4. Leverage Industry-Specific Platforms
Each sector benefits from different channel mixes:
| Industry | Top Platforms |
|---|---|
| Retail & E-commerce | Google Search Ads, Meta (Shopping), YouTube, SEO |
| Education | Google Ads, YouTube, SEO-rich content, Podcasts |
| Real Estate | Google Ads, Google Business Profile, Local SEO, YouTube |
| Healthcare | Google Ads, Meta, YouTube Ads, GBP optimization |
| Exterior Renovation | GBP promotions, Local SEO, Google Ads, Meta |
| Fashion & Beauty | Meta (Instagram), YouTube, Generative AI visuals |
| Legal & Professional Services | Google Ads, SEO thought-leadership, Podcast sponsorships, LinkedIn Ads |
| Finance & Fintech | Google Ads, SEO, Finance-focused Podcasts, Meta |
| Food & Beverage | Meta, Google Ads, YouTube, GBP |
| Entertainment | YouTube Ads, Google Ads, SEO video content |
| Tech/SaaS |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, YouTube demos, SEO, AI-driven microsites |
| Automotive | Google Ads, YouTube Ads, GBP (calls and directions) |
| Non-Profit | Google Grants (search), Meta awareness campaigns, Podcast ads, SEO |
92 West’s Implementation Process
Here is the step-by-step system we use to make fluid budgeting a reality for our clients:
- Data Collection
Gather cross-channel performance metrics, voice query logs and local listing analytics. - Strategy Mapping
Map channels to business objectives—lead generation, brand awareness or community engagement. - Threshold Definition
Define key performance thresholds (CPA, CTR, CPV). - Automation Setup
Configure platform AI features (smart bidding, campaign budget optimization) and connect to our budget orchestration engine. - Creative Refresh Cadence
On a weekly cycle, produce new images, headlines and short-form videos to feed into each platform’s AI. - Dashboard Implementation
Centralize all signals into a unified dashboard that highlights rising and falling performance in real time. - Continuous Optimization
Monitor alerts, reallocate funds instantly when triggers fire and iterate creatives based on top-performing assets.
